What bugs me, how dev`s made rage skills same for all classes, but only mage is possible to deal ridiculous amount of spell dmg (as it should be) and only warrior (in WotN paladin class0 can dish out 300K crit because of huge army high lds value.
But then rage skills are same for all classes
Why not make it so rage skills dmg is connected to something in hero development, not fixed value for pet dragon.
Spell dmg changes with every intellect point in hero stats, or depending on army stack situation (plague, pugmy ...).
Army dmg depends on attack/defense ratio, or also on army stack situation (defenseless , berserk spells ...). And then we have rage skills that have fixed amount of dmg no matter if your hero have only 1 lvl in Rage skill, rage pool of 30 or 100.
Here`s crazy idea : same way as Dragon toy item boost dmg for rage skills , to make relation with some hero stats to increase rage skills dmg/influence (higher lds for mystic egg or stronger wall).
Any thoughts on this ?

I agree pet dragon abilities (PDA) should scale. Obviously not just as currently existing abilities levels but via some other mechanics as well.
- One mustn't forget pet dragon is only a complementary unit, and not main unit. Therefore his output cannot be as high as intellect output. You can see what happens when intellect is very high, mage is then unstoppable. Playing such game is fun, but only once. Simply because it does not matter what units are in your army, everything gets destroyed by spells - beats the purpose of the game replayability. The same would happen if pet dragon was allowed to such strengths. Note that it takes quite a lot of lucky RNG to get high intellect mage; there are very few pet dragon items, less room for RNG etc. Secondly, Intellect is a major factor for mage who otherwise is a weakling - att, def, leadership. However, warrior even without casting any magic spells or using pet dragon has highest chances to win battles due to superior att/def/leadership. Again, that is why PDA cannot be set very high. I am talking Crossworlds here, did not play Wotn much.
- PDA scale should be easily accesible to warrior, optional for paladin, and difficult to achieve by mage. Simple for example 3%/2%/1% PDA scale per hero level per class could do, but would be not the best way. It takes away a lot of fun from building your character. Currently you can via trading runes create any viable spec, like direct damage casting warrior etc, melee mage; not as strong as natural choices but possible. Therefore there could be some more skills in hero might tree concerning PDA, in lower half of skill tree. There is one empty slot at the moment and Revenge is kind of non-strategic (meaning percentage based) expensive skill. One new skill could scale the strength of all PDA, the other one - just one very expensive level - reducing casting time by one round (if recovery is only one round, you can use that ability twice per per round; up to some xxx limit). These are just examples. I suppose developers realized this long time ago. However, there are already 3 skills for pet dragon, with extra 2 that would be 5, and that might be too much for just complementary unit only. Especially the unit not allowed for boss fights... They shifted leadership in Wotn towards paladin class, which creates a room for increased usefulnes (if not dependence) of warrior on pet dragon.

I had a closer look at those wanderer gloves and came across something interesting, although sadly exploitative. Yet again, not sure if this has been reported before, however - there is a way how to get pet dragon from level 1 to level 60 in just one battle...
So here we go: wanderer gloves give +10 rage for every teleport spell used. No need to use higher than level 1 teleport which is the cheapest, so for cost of 5mana you get 10rage; 10mana gives you 20rage etc. As tested this works indefinitely, regardless of 20rounds rage generation limit. So situation we have here is : for 10mana you get 20 rage. Now, if we are in return able to generate 10 or more mana from 20rage, we will get pet dragon experience for using mana accelerator skill, and also have sufficient mana for casting teleports again. (note: it is not about 10mana vs 20rage really, that's just neat example, it is basically 1:2 ratio). now quick look at pet dragon mana accelerator levels - see King's bounty : armored princess : sticky Appendix, and you'll see that mana generation is more than generous to sustain this process indefinitely....
So what you do is get some unit with high initiative (in order not to get hit), just small numbers (in order to maximize leadership ratio of enemy vs. you and maximize pet dragon exp. gain) and let some huge one slow enemy stack standing. Do not hit the enemy unit , just teleport around and use the combo - teleport - mana accelerator. When you get tired of it, just kill enemy unit. In my test I got tired after 14 pet dragon levels..voila
